How the YouTube Income Breakdown Works in Practice
Earning $100,000 from one million views isn’t simply about raw view counts—it depends heavily on engagement rates, audience demographics, and monetization methods. Creators typically earn through ad revenue, sponsorships, merchandise sales, and affiliate marketing. Ad revenue per thousand views (RPM) varies based on factors like viewer location, content category, and advertiser demand. For example, educational or lifestyle content often attracts stable advertisers willing to pay higher RPMs compared to entertainment niches. Consistent uploads, audience retention, and strategic keyword usage also play crucial roles in maximizing earnings.
Frequently Asked Questions About the $100K Milestone
- Can anyone reach $100K from a million views?
While possible, success requires more than just posting videos. It involves building a loyal audience, optimizing content for search, and diversifying income sources beyond ads alone.
- What affects my actual earnings?
Geographic targeting, niche relevance, and viewer behavior influence how much you can make. For instance, audiences in certain countries may generate higher RPMs due to local advertising markets.
- Are there hidden costs involved?
Yes—time investment, equipment expenses, and sometimes platform fees can impact net profits. Understanding these variables helps set realistic expectations.
- Does subscriber count matter?
Absolutely. Subscribers tend to watch more consistently, which boosts ad impressions and increases the likelihood of recurring revenue.

Common Misconceptions About YouTube Earnings
A frequent myth is that viral videos automatically lead to massive payouts. In reality, virality doesn’t guarantee consistent revenue; sustained effort and audience trust are essential. Another misunderstanding is that every viewer translates directly into dollars—the truth is that only engaged viewers who interact with ads or click links contribute meaningfully to income.
